Here I'm just testing out the cheapest version of Sony Vegas, to see if it gives me better results than Windows Movie Maker when used with my Digital8 tape camcorder.

At first glance it is more powerful and flexible than WMM and is almost as easy to use, however when you go to save your video, it only gives you a limited amount of formats and resolutions. For example, there is no option to create a widescreen MPEG2 file, suitable for burning to DVD -- 16:9 footage will be letterboxed into a 4:3 video file, which is just stupid.

Also, just like Magix Movie Edit Pro, it takes over your video and audio codecs and disables everything except QuickTime, leaving Windows Media Player and VLC unable to play back the videos you create!

I've used this "basic" version of Vegas to edit practically all of my videos since I bought it last year. It's actually more complex than what most would expect for a $50 program. Along with basic editing, it has very good audio editing functions, many titles and transitions to use, color correcting and picture correcting functions, and chroma keyer (green screen) functions. There are also a lot of special effects tools.

The only thing that really bugs me about the basic version is the fact that you are limited to 4 video tracks and 4 audio tracks. If you need more tracks, you would have to upgrade to the Platinum or Pro version.
